Trail of Tears Remembrance Ride

A meaningful cycling event to honor history and support the Cherokee Nation.

Sat, 20 Jun 2026 8:00 AM (America/Chicago) Pea Ridge Bike Camp Pea Ridge , Arkansas
The Trail of Tears Remembrance Ride is a significant cycling event that invites participants to honor history and support the Cherokee Nation. Starting at the Pea Ridge Bike Camp, this ride offers a unique opportunity for cyclists to engage with the past while enjoying a challenging and scenic route. Participants are encouraged to register in advance for this meaningful experience that combines athletic effort with historical reflection and community support.
